Key Insights of Japan Twin Shaft Batch Mixer Market
- Market Size: Estimated at approximately USD 500 million in 2023, reflecting steady industrial demand.
- Forecast Value: Projected to reach USD 750 million by 2033, driven by manufacturing automation and infrastructure modernization.
- CAGR (2026–2033): Around 4.8%, indicating sustained growth amid technological upgrades.
- Leading Segment: Heavy-duty industrial applications dominate, especially in construction materials and chemical processing sectors.
- Core Application: Mixing of cementitious materials, polymers, and chemical compounds remains the primary use case.
- Leading Geography: The Kanto region, particularly Tokyo and surrounding industrial hubs, commands over 40% market share due to dense manufacturing clusters.
- Key Market Opportunity: Rising demand for energy-efficient, automated mixers in sustainable construction and chemical industries.
- Major Companies: Kawasaki Heavy Industries, Kobe Steel, and Fuji Electric lead with innovative offerings and regional distribution networks.

Market Entry Strategies and Regulatory Environment for Japan Twin Shaft Batch Mixers
Entering the Japanese market requires a nuanced understanding of local standards, safety norms, and environmental regulations. Foreign manufacturers must navigate complex certification processes, including JIS standards and ISO compliance, to gain market acceptance. Strategic partnerships with local distributors and service providers are essential to establish brand credibility and ensure after-sales support.
Regulatory policies favor energy-efficient and environmentally friendly equipment, incentivizing innovation in mixer design. Government initiatives promoting sustainable manufacturing and infrastructure development further bolster market opportunities. Companies that align product development with these policies and demonstrate compliance can accelerate market entry and gain competitive advantage. Tailoring marketing strategies to emphasize quality, reliability, and compliance is vital for success in Japan’s sophisticated industrial landscape.
